ok so i had my 3rd lesson today on the 500 and was advised by my instructor to book my MOD 1 as he feels i'm ready, the only problem is i have never been to the test centre.


The only MOD 1 stuff i have done is the slalom and figure 8, emergency stop and U-turns as well as practicing evasive steering on country lanes at speed (this being my swerve test practice). I did mention to him today about going the test centre and he said it wasnt problem but i got the indication he ment to watch not to have a practice. now i have a friend who has passed and he went to the test centre and got to have a few practice tests but yet my instructor hasnt mentioned it.


am i best of waiting or should i listen to my instructor and book my MOD 1. He did say that we would do a full 2 hour lesson the day before my test and also have an hour before test on the day to practice.


any opinions or commecnts would be helpful

I never saw the test centre til my mod1 (but it is a fair way and a really boring ride) but the school I used did have a huuuuge private yard with the whole thing set out as per the centre and it was fine for me. I didn't even think that the DSA would let you practice on their premises anyway? Might be worth a trip just to see it in the flesh and maybe watch a person or two go thru it (try not to put them off, their gonna have nerves as it is!) but it's nothing spectacular as long as u know the drill you'll be fine. I'm always weary of schools that don't have premises where they can practice the swerve etc off road, because things can, and do, go wrong occasionally.

The school I am using has the slalom set up but we rode to a very large unused car park ad practiced the emergency stop and U-turns also tried the swerve a few times was a crude set up though as the instructor set up his gloves as the cones and we used the parking bays as the "trap"

i had a 2 hour lesson in the dsa test area before my mod 1, my instructor hires it off them on the weekend, which was good as the cones never get moved. If he says your ready then you should go for it. :)
